IVYBRIDGE TOWN appoint new management team

A NEW management team has been appointed to take charge of Ivybridge Town in the South West Peninsula League next season.Former Ivybridge players Lance Bailey and Martin Mitchell will be joined by trophy-winning Mount Gould boss Wayne Gamble following the decision of present Ivies manager Darren Stewart to stand down at the end of this term.

KJM SPORT REPORT Millbrook AFC 4 Sherborne Town 2

MILLBROOK rounded off a perfect week with a comprehensive Western Premier victory at Jenkins Park over a Sherborne side who scored two late goals to give the scoreline some respectability.Macca Brown’s side never looked back after scoring three times in 11 minutes midway through the first half.
SWPL EAST Honiton Town 1 Ivybridge Town 1

LEADING scorer Jordan Ewing hit his 24th goal of the season to earn Ivybridge Town a point from their South West Peninsula League match at Honiton.It proved a mixed afternoon for Ivybridge, who fell behind in the 26th minute when Kyle Howell pounced to open the scoring after central defender Todd Hanrahan failed with attempted back pass on the soft surface.
BATH RUGBY sign World Cup winning prop du Toit

Bath Rugby have signed Rugby World Cup-winning international tighthead prop Thomas du Toit.The South African front row forward, who featured in the Springboks’ 2019 Rugby World Cup title-winning campaign in Japan, will join the Blue, Black and White after the 2023 Rugby World Cup along with British & Irish Lion and Scotland fly-half Finn Russell.
